如何快速修復Windows11/10/8/7 0x80070057 錯誤代碼?

5 分鐘閱讀

已於 2024-12-16 11:09:25 更新至 Windows 修復

您的電腦是否出現藍色畫面死機並出現 Windows11/10 0x80070057 錯誤?此錯誤在 Windows 使用者和系統管理員中是眾所周知的,並且可能會出現白色彈出視窗或藍色畫面死機。導致此錯誤的原因可能有很多,但最令用戶惱火的是,此 Win11/10 0x80070057 錯誤附帶的訊息可能會有所不同。

簡而言之,該訊息可能是「遇到未指定的參數」、「未知錯誤」或「所需的服務未運行」。但是,帶有錯誤代碼的訊息會告訴您很多相關資訊。因此,可以解決問題的原因。本文將向您介紹Windows update 0x80070057 錯誤的 11 種快速簡單修復方法。

Windows11/10 0x80070057錯誤

一、什麼是0x8000057 Windows11/10 錯誤?

1.0x80070057 錯誤代碼是什麼?

0x80070057 Win11/10 錯誤代碼通常與儲存磁碟機問題有關,並且在您嘗試更新 Windows 或安裝新應用程式時可能會出現。當您將 Windows 從舊版本升級到 Windows 10 時,它通常會出現。

2.0x80070057錯誤代碼是什麼原因造成的?

0x80070057 update錯誤代碼的原因有很多,而且很多時候都是模糊的。但是,最可能的原因包括分割區和登錄機碼損壞以及 Windows 更新、安裝、硬體或儲存裝置中的問題。此錯誤還有更多實例,例如 Windows 10 的 Virtual Box 使用者經常遇到 E_INVALIDARG (0x80070057)。此程式碼意味著 Windows 無法存取儲存磁碟機(SSD 或 HDD)。

【額外提示】Windows update 後如何復原電腦資料?

Windows update可能會導致資料遺失,尤其是在沒有備份的情況下。有時,Windows 更新失敗也會導致電腦資料遺失。如果沒有系統還原點,則無法特別回滾更新。那麼遇到這種情況該怎麼辦呢?幸運的是,像 Tenorshare 4DDiG Windows資料復原這樣的工具在這種情況下特別有幫助。它可以將您的 Windows 及其所有音訊、視訊、文件和照片檔案恢復到原始狀態。

以下是 4DDiG Windows資料救援的詳細功能:

  • 簡單易用,使用且直覺的使用者介面。
  • 恢復 2000 多種設備類型,例如 外接硬碟SD卡USB隨身碟等設備。
  • 恢復 2000 多種檔案類型,如 照片、影片和檔案(Word、Excel、PPT)等。
  • 適用多種使用場景,適用格式化、損壞、刪除等情況下遺失的檔案。
  • 預覽恢復功能,可以在恢復之前預覽檔案。
免費下載

安全下載

免費下載

安全下載

如果您在更新電腦後同樣遇到了資料遺失的問題,那麼接下來的步驟是您應該了解的:

  • 選擇本機磁碟

    從硬碟清單中選擇您丟失資料的本機磁碟,然後按「開始」進行掃描。

    選擇本機磁碟進行掃描
  • 掃描本機磁碟

    4DDiG會立即全面掃描所選擇的硬碟,尋找丟失的檔案,如果您找到想要還原的檔案,隨時可以暫停或停止掃描。

    掃描本機磁碟
  • 預覽並從本機磁碟中還原檔案

    在找到目標檔案後,您可以預覽並將它們還原到安全的位置。為了避免硬碟覆寫和永久資料遺失,請不要將它們保存在您遺失檔案的同一分割區中。

    預覽並從本機磁碟中還原檔案
  • 選擇儲存檔案的位置

    請勿將資料儲存在遺失資料的位置,您可以將復原的資料還原到本機磁碟或Google Drive中。

    選擇儲存檔案的位置

二、修復Windows 更新錯誤 0x80070057 的11種方法

0x80070057 錯誤的煩人之處在於您永遠無法確定它發生的原因。但是,最常見的原因是您嘗試安裝 Windows 更新並耗盡儲存空間。因此,考慮到這一點,我們列出了以下11種方法來修復 Windows 更新錯誤 0x80070057:

方法1:清理系統檔案

當您更新 Windows11/10 時,經常會出現 0x80070057 錯誤,因為更新檔案很大並且會佔用大量磁碟空間。此外,Windows 在執行新更新時會將舊版本檔案儲存在 windows.old 資料夾中。該資料夾佔用的空間可能比儲存磁碟機中的空間還要多。這是 Windows update失敗並出現 0x80070057 錯誤的另一個原因。解決辦法是查看你的硬碟還剩多少儲存空間,並清理系統檔案以釋放磁碟空間。您可以執行以下操作:

  • 按一下「Win + E」鍵開啟檔案總管,然後前往「此電腦」。

  • 檢查磁碟空間。如果較少,請右鍵單擊磁碟,然後選擇「屬性 > 磁碟清理 > 清理系統檔案」。

  • 檢查哪些檔案是不需要的,例如「Windows更新清理」和「回收站」。

  • 選擇檔案並按「確定」。然後確認「刪除檔案」。

    點擊確認「刪除檔案」

方法2:修改Windows日期和時間

如果您的 Windows 時間不同步,這也可能導致 0x80070057 錯誤。因此,請檢查 Windows 工作列中的時鐘,看看其時間和日期是否與實際時間和日期同步。如果看起來同步,請跳過此步驟。否則,請按照以下說明進行修復:

  • 在Windows 11中,按一下「Win + I」鍵開啟「設定」,然後進入「時間和語言 > 日期和時間」。在 Windows 10 中,以滑鼠右鍵按一下「Windows 工作列」以選擇「調整日期/時間」。

    按一下「Windows 工作列」以選擇「調整日期/時間」
  • 現在,自動調整夏令時並自動設定時間,然後自動設定時區。

  • 按下「立即同步」按鈕同步 Windows 時鐘。

方法3:檢查Windows更新

如果您尚未安裝任何Windows更新,但仍出現0x80070057錯誤,這表示缺少更新。因此,按一下 Win + I 鍵並按照以下步驟操作:

  • 在 Windows 11 中,開啟「設定」,選擇「Windows 更新」,然後繼續「檢查更新」。並安裝缺少的更新。

  • 在 Windows 10 中,前往「更新與安全性」並選擇「檢查更新」。並安裝缺少的更新。

    前往「更新與安全性」並選擇「檢查更新」

方法4:運行CHKDSK指令修復0x80070057錯誤

CHKDSK 是檢查磁碟機中是否有損壞檔案和硬體問題的簡單方法,這可能是出現 0x80070057 錯誤的原因。怎麼做:

  • 按一下「Win + E」鍵開啟檔案總管,然後前往「此電腦」。

  • 右鍵點選並選擇「系統磁碟機」。接下來,選擇「屬性」。

  • 選擇「工具」選項卡,選擇「檢查」,然後按一下「掃描磁碟機」。

    選擇「檢查」後點擊「掃描磁碟機」

如果 CHKDSK 掃描發現任何問題,請修復它們並重新啟動電腦。

方法5:使用系統檔案檢查工具修復0x80070057

修復 0x80070057 錯誤的另一種方法是使用內建的系統檔案檢查器工具。它可以解決您的檔案系統面臨的任何問題並將其恢復到原始狀態。請依照以下說明使用系統檔案檢查器修復錯誤 0x80070057:

  • 從「開始功能表」中選擇以管理員身分執行「命令提示字元」。然後輸入「sfc/scannow」指令。

    輸入「sfc/scannow」指令
  • 掃描結果將顯示您的系統是否具有:

  • Corrupt files that the System Checker has fixed.
  • Corrupt files that the System Checker is unable to repair.
  • No corrupt files.

如果系統文件檢查器無法修復某些損壞的檔案,您必須手動將其替換為良好的副本。但是,手動替換它們可能非常耗時,尤其是在需要替換的資料太多的情況下。因此,您可以改用部署映像和服務管理(DISM)。

方法6:使用DISM命令修復

您可以使用 DISM 修復Win11/10/8/7錯誤 0x80070057。它將恢復損壞的檔案系統的健康狀況。以下是運行 DISM 的方法:

  • 從「開始功能表」中選擇以管理員身分執行「命令提示字元」。

  • 輸入「dism /Online /Cleanup-Image /RestoreHealth」指令。

  • 命令運行完成後,重新啟動系統並再次開啟命令提示字元。

若要修復損壞的檔案,請輸入「sfc /scannow」指令。

方法7:更改群組原則管理設定

如果您使用的是 Windows 10 專業版並遇到類似結果代碼:E_INVALIDARG (0x80070057) 的錯誤,這可能是由於群組原則設定造成的。您可能無意或有意地使 Windows 更新系統變得無用。以下是透過變更群組原則設定來修復 Windows 更新錯誤 0x80070057 的方法:

  • 同時按下「Win+R」鍵,將開啟一個執行對話方塊。

  • 輸入「gpedit.msc」並按下Enter鍵。

  • 選擇「電腦設定 > 系統管理範本」。

    打開系統管理範本選項
  • 接下來選擇「Windows 元件 > Windows 更新」。

  • 選擇「設定自動更新>未設定」並重新啟動系統。

Windows 更新過程現在應該已修復。

方法8:重置Windows更新儲存檔

修復 0x80070057 錯誤的另一種方法是重設 Windows 更新儲存檔。它將重置所有 Windows 更新元件。這份 Microsoft 文件中提到了重置儲存庫的整個過程。

方法9:執行Windows Update疑難排解

如果您在 Windows 作業系統中遇到類似Win11/10 0x80070057 update錯誤的問題,可以透過執行 Windows 疑難排解來修復它。下面了解如何運行它:

  • 在「開始」選項點擊「設定」,在「系統」中選擇「疑難排解」,點擊「其他疑難排解員」。

    點擊「其他疑難排解員」
  • 執行「疑難排解」並選擇「Windows 更新 > 進階」,然後以管理員身分執行工具。按一下「下一步」。

  • 疑難排解將掃描以查找 Windows 更新問題並解決它們。但請記得選取自動修復框。

方法10:將Windows恢復原廠設定

將 Windows 恢復到出廠設定應該是最後的手段,因為它會將系統恢復到原始設定,從而清除所有內容。因此,請記住在採取最後的手段之前創建備份。以下提到如何在 Windows 10 中恢復原廠設定的範例:

  • 開啟「設定」,然後選擇「更新和安全性」。接下來,選擇「恢復」。

    打開「更新和安全性」後選擇「恢復」
  • 現在選擇「重設此電腦」和「開始」以開始恢復原廠設定。

方法11:更換新的SSD硬碟

如果上述所有方法都無法解決 0x80070057 錯誤,請更換新的 SSD 硬碟。雖然 0x80070057 錯誤的原因可能是多種多樣的,不一定僅由硬碟本身引起,但如果錯誤反覆發生且已經排除其他可能的軟體原因,並且你的 SSD 存在硬碟故障、檔案系統損壞或性能下降等情況,那麼更換新的 SSD 可能是解決問題的最佳方案。

總結

在Windows更新過程中,您可能會遇到0x80070057錯誤。然而,出現此代碼的原因有很多,但並非所有原因都清楚。您可以查看程式碼中附加的訊息,並嘗試使用我們文章中前面提到的任何方法來解決它。或者您可以根據0x80070057錯誤的情況一一嘗試這些方法,看看哪一種效果最好。 Windows 也可能是遺失寶貴檔案的原因。如果您沒有備份,您可能會遇到永久性資料遺失的情況。但是,如果您嘗試一下,Tenorshare 4DDiG Windows資料恢復軟體可以幫助您擺脫這種情況。您可以在從 7 到 11 的所有 Windows 版本上使用它來高精度恢復資料。

免費下載

安全下載

免費下載

安全下載

家豪 (資深編輯)

4DDiG 主編家豪致力於為 Windows 和 Mac 相關問題提供最佳解決方案,包括數據恢復、修復、錯誤修復等。

(點擊為該文章評分)

您的評分為4.5人參與)